Ibrox player George Edmundson described the Glasgow Derby at the start of the month as ‘class’ when asked by journalists about being in and around the game. The player then quickly checked himself and said it would have been better if the result went the other way.

Edmundson would then go on to say he’s positive his club will get the right result next time at Celtic Park.

We have to agree with George, it was indeed ‘class’ and we’re not sure he or any of his teammates are in a position to send us warnings about future games.

Celtic were written off by the media before the game at Ibrox and it was a discussion about how many goals The Rangers would win by more than anything.

The bhoys put the blue half of Glasgow firmly back in their place. They really do talk a good game until they have to kick a round ball about a patch of grass.
